Diocletian’s Palace is an ancient Roman fortress and retirement residence built for Emperor Diocletian at the turn of the 4th century.
Located in present-day Split, Croatia, it is the largest and best-preserved example of Roman palatial architecture in the world and serves as a bustling, UNESCO World Heritage site.
The klapa tradition (“Group of friends”) in the Vestibule is a world-renowned, live a ca****la musical performance that takes advantage of the ancient Roman structure’s flawless acoustics. Klapa is a traditional style of polyphonic singing from the Dalmatian coast of Croatia, and it has been officially inscribed on UNESCO’s Intangible Cultural Heritage of Humanity list.
